3-2-16 owi motorcycle crash-dodge county

Three Dodge County men were fortunate to escape serious injury in an alcohol-related motorcycle crash over the weekend.  Dodge County Sheriff Dale Schmidt says the crash happened shortly before 8pm Sunday on Grant Road near Highway P in the town of Rubicon.  Schmidt says a motorcycle that was westbound on Grant Road struck a motorcycle that had stopped in front of him.  Neither were wearing helmets and both men were transported to the hospital with non life-threatening injuries. Schmidt says the three friends apparently decided to drink alcohol before enjoying a motorcycle ride with the unseasonably warm temperatures.  Schmidt says driving a car while intoxicated is dangerous enough let alone trying to ride a motorcycle when you are impaired.  Twenty nine year old Jeremy Strehlow of Juneau was arrested for owi 3rd offense, 29 year old Nicholas Kadinger from Juneau was arrested for his 2nd owi and 39 year old Troy Emmrich of Juneau got his first owi.
